Applications are invited from suitably-experienced SCPHN-qualified School Nurses orHealth Visitorswith an interest in Safeguarding to join the Multi-Agency Support Hub (MASH) as its health representativeon the beautifulIsland of Guernsey, in the Channel Islands.
You will work as part of a dynamic multi-agency team, assessing referrals regarding children aged 0-18 years that are received by MASH.
The role is instrumental in sharing and analysing health information in order to make decisions within the MASH team and then feeding back to the health agencies involved with that child or young preson and their family.
Day to day you will work as part of the multi-agency team, collating and sharing health inforamtion for the referrals recieved regarding children from across the Bailiwick. After collecting the health information form various sources you will analyse, share and discuss in the multi-agency team and then feedback the outcome from MASH in order to safeguard and promote the welfare of the child.
Management and safeguarding supervision is provided as well as ongoing access to training and development with an expectation this will be accessed regularly.
